A Columbia University protester representing anti-Israel campus occupation protesters asked the institution to provide people occupying Hamilton Hall with food and water.
During a press conference on Tuesday, the individual said that Columbia is “obligated to provide food to students who pay for a meal plan here.”
”I guess it’s ultimately a question of what kind of community and obligation Colombia feels it has to its students? Do you want students to die of dehydration and starvation or get severely ill even if they disagree with you?,” graduate student Johannah King-Slutzky asked.
The protester said that food and water for occupation protesters “is like basic humanitarian aid.”
”We’re asking for, like, could people please have a glass of water?,” the individual said.
